Market Overview
The plastic shrink wrap market is witnessing significant growth and is expected to continue its upward trajectory in the coming years. Plastic shrink wrap, also known as shrink film, is a highly versatile packaging material that is widely used across various industries. It is a thin, thermoplastic film that shrinks tightly around products when heat is applied, providing a secure and tamper-evident packaging solution.
Meaning
Plastic shrink wrap is a type of packaging material that is designed to wrap tightly around products, providing protection and ensuring product integrity during storage, transportation, and display. It is commonly made from materials such as polyethylene (PE) or polyvinyl chloride (PVC), which possess excellent shrinkage properties when exposed to heat.

Category-wise Insights
- Shrink Bundling Film:
- Shrink bundling films are widely used in the packaging of multiple products, such as canned beverages, bottled water, and household cleaning products. These films provide tight bundling and excellent clarity for product visibility.
- Shrink Sleeve:
- Shrink sleeves are commonly used for labeling purposes, offering 360-degree branding and promotional opportunities. They provide tamper-evident packaging solutions and can be customized with attractive graphics and designs.
- Shrink Bags:
- Shrink bags are used for packaging irregularly shaped or bulky products. These bags are sealed on one end and shrink tightly around the product when heat is applied, providing a secure and protective packaging solution.
- Shrink Labels:
- Shrink labels are widely used in the food and beverage industry for branding and product information purposes. These labels conform to the shape of the container and provide a seamless, eye-catching appearance.
- Shrink Hoods:
- Shrink hoods are large-sized shrink wraps used for palletizing and securing goods during transportation. These hoods provide stability and protection to palletized loads, reducing the risk of damage during handling and transit.
